Linear relation between short range correlation and EMC effect of gluons in nuclei

Published 30 Jan 2024 in hep-ph | (2401.16662v2)

Abstract: We explore the EMC effect of gluons through heavy quark production in deep inelastic scattering (DIS) and the nucleon-nucleon short range correlation (SRC) from sub-threshold photoproduction of the $J/\psi$. Applying an effective field theory analysis, we scrutinize the gluon parton distribution functions in nuclear environment and propose a linear relation between the slope of reduced cross section ratio, which reflects the magnitude of gluon EMC effect, and the $J/\psi$ production cross section at the photon energy $E_\gamma = 7.0\,\textrm{GeV}$ in the nucleus rest frame, a characteristic representative of SRC. This finding is supported by a numerical calculation using the available phenomenological results for gluon nuclear parton distribution functions (nPDFs). Examining this linear relation by the forthcoming experimental data on electron-ion collider allows to decipher nuclear effects of gluon distributions and enhance our comprehension of the substructure in bound nuclei.
